9 / 10Outstanding·Apr 2026
This cabin was beautiful! It was secluded and in a very quiet area but still close enough to get downtown within 20 minutes. I had so many people asking me to send them the booking information when they saw my videos from our vacation. There are also things to do a little further from the cabin & downtown but definitely worth it. We went hiking & checked out a few waterfalls as well as went to roaring forks motor nature trail which had old cabins from late 1800s, early 1900s that you can walk through, as well as drove over to tuckaleechee caverns which was really cool to see & learn about.
Honestly everything was perfect. Only things I would recommend that I encountered on my stay personally was needing a full body mirror somewhere in one of the rooms or cabin. Also, adding tvs in the queen bedroom &/or the upstairs bedroom with the twin beds. I have two older teen boys, which one stayed in one of the king rooms as well as myself staying in the other. I did bring my laptop so my younger teenager was able to end up watching movies on that in his room to go to sleep. But overall the cabin was perfect.
